A BMW X3 is not an inexpensive vehicle to repair and maintain. At the age and mileage of the vehicle you are considering, it would not be surprising to spend $2000 or more in a typical year for maintenance and repairs. If something major goes wrong with the engine, transmission or xDrive, repairs may cost much more.
Edmunds True Cost to Own estimates appear high in my opinion, but provide additional data to consider in your deliberations.
